F1: The Movie Accelerates to Record-Breaking Success

With stunning scenes filmed in Abu Dhabi, F1: The Movie Middle East box office numbers are soaring—much like the sport’s growing popularity in the region.

 

Apple Original Films’ eagerly anticipated F1: The Movie, starring Brad Pitt and directed by Joseph Kosinski, has delivered an electrifying opening weekend at the global box office, becoming a historic milestone for the studio and the genre alike.

Racing to an extraordinary $144 million worldwide in its first four days, F1: The Movie proved that when premium content meets the right platform, audiences respond in unprecedented ways. The film’s domestic performance was nothing short of impressive, capturing $55.6 million domestically (US & Canada), while international markets contributed $88.4 million to boost the global tally.

But here’s where the story gets truly electrifying: these figures represent more than just solid box office performance—they’re rewriting the record books. Apple has officially crowned its new champion, with F1: The Movie speeding past previous theatrical releases like Killers of the Flower Moon and Napoleon to claim the studio’s highest-grossing opening weekend. For Brad Pitt, this marks a career milestone, surpassing even the zombie-fueled success of World War Z to become his biggest global launch ever.

The film now leads an entire genre, setting the record for the largest-ever opening weekend for a live-action motorsports film, outperforming acclaimed titles like Ford v Ferrari and Talladega Nights.

Regional Resonance and the Middle East Connection

The film’s global triumph has found particularly fertile ground in international markets, with standout performances across China, India, Mexico, and Australia. However, it is in the Middle East where F1: The Movie truly finds its home track.

The UAE, Saudi Arabia, and Bahrain spearheaded the region’s exceptional enthusiasm for the film—and for good reason. With significant portions filmed at Abu Dhabi’s iconic Yas Marina Circuit, the movie speaks directly to regional audiences who have witnessed Formula 1’s explosive growth in the region. This authentic connection between the film’s setting and its audience creates a perfect storm of engagement and cultural relevance.

According to Motivate Val Morgan’s comprehensive cinema admissions reporting platform, CineMeasure, the results speak volumes: over 270,000 admissions across our regional circuit during its initial four‑day run secured the coveted number-one position for the weekend. Motivate Val Morgan | Yearly Wrap-Up | 2022

The cinema industry successfully ushered global audiences back into theatre in 2022 largely owing to the steadier flow of blockbusters in comparison to 2021, with Top Gun: Maverick, Black Panther: Wakanda Forever, and Avatar: The Way of Water leading the long list of successful titles this year.

 

While 2021 was a dress rehearsal for the future of cinemas, 2022 has proved that cinema is back for real. This was especially evident in Saudi Arabia, when the country overtook Italy in annual box office revenue (in US$ terms), highlighting the prominence of cinema in the region.

Box office in 2022 had its first test with Scream which grossed nearly US$1M in the UAE alone and marked the successful return of the horror genre in the region since the pandemic. This was followed by the chartbuster performance of Matt Reeve’s The Batman, which earned a combined US$12M in the UAE and Saudi Arabia, and Marvel’s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ness, which earned US$6.7M in the UAE.

Summer blockbusters highly contributed to the recovery of the global box office in 2022, with Tom Cruise’s Top Gun: Maverick grossing a combined US$21.2M in the UAE and Saudi Arabia and over US$1.5 billion globally. Jurassic World: Dominion and Minions: The Rise of Gru also performed well, grossing over US$1.7M and US$1.64M in UAE and Saudi Arabia, respectively.

August to October was a challenging phase for cinemas in the region due to a weaker movie release schedule owing to pandemic-related delays. The year however ended on a high note with the release of James Cameron’s Avatar: The Way of Water, which earned close to US$10M in the UAE in its opening weeks. Arabic titles such as Bahebek, 3amohom, and Men Agl Zeko also topped the 2022 charts across GCC.

Motivate Val Morgan Launches Audience Based Cinema Buying Platform

The newly launched platform has the capability to offer data and insight driven audience based cinema buying across Motivate Val Morgan’s network of cinemas in the Middle East.

 

Motivate Val Morgan, the leading cinema advertising company in the Middle East has launched a dedicated platform – CinePlan and CineMeasure, through which advertisers can plan and measure their cinema campaigns with ease.

CinePlan is a tool that can be utilized to build a cinema media plan based on advertiser requirements, and offers two routes: By Admission and By Package. The By Package route presents advertisers with the option to book existing pre-designed packages sold by Motivate Val Morgan, while the By Admission route is a new extension to the existing bouquet of cinema advertising offerings, where advertisers can define their advertising reach at cinema locations of preference.

CineMeasure is a post campaign measurement tool that works seamlessly with CinePlan to analyze and report admission data for an executed campaign.

Ian Fairservice, Managing Partner, Motivate Media Group, said, “As the region’s leading cinema advertising company, with over twenty-three years of regional experience, we are committed to constantly improve and innovate our offerings. The launch of CinePlan and CineMeasure marks a significant milestone for Motivate Val Morgan, as it establishes a first-to-market platform through a self-service model, a major focus for the company as we look to empower advertisers and provide autonomous cinema planning and measurement.”

The platform will add exceptional value for advertisers as it has the capability to offer data and insight driven audience-based buying across Motivate Val Morgan’s network of cinemas in the region, improving accountability and transparency to address concerns on cinema audience measurement, a byproduct of the pandemic.

Avinash Udeshi, Chief Operating Officer, Motivate Val Morgan commented, “While being a market leader, we have always had a consultative approach in terms of buying and delivering on campaign objectives. Through this platform, we will offer the same total flexibility and convenience to advertisers and agency planners, with admission data from the cinema box office. Thus, cinema advertising can now be further planned, bought, and measured through a simple yet comprehensive dashboard. The system has the capability to buy audience by numbers, demography, and income groups, right down to a granular level of an individual screen at a particular location.”
